Fixing issue with custom datasource section appearing when none exist.

This commit is contained in:
mike12345567 2022-08-18 12:58:43 +01:00
parent a32b3705dc
commit d063d4fa67
1 changed files with 16 additions and 11 deletions

View File

@ -28,6 +28,9 @@
let importModal
$: showImportButton = false
$: customIntegrations = Object.entries(integrations).filter(
entry => entry[1].custom
)
checkShowImport()
@ -163,9 +166,10 @@
/>
{/each}
</div>
{#if customIntegrations.length > 0}
<Body size="S">Custom data source</Body>
<div class="item-list">
{#each Object.entries(integrations).filter(entry => entry[1].custom) as [integrationType, schema]}
{#each customIntegrations as [integrationType, schema]}
<DatasourceCard
on:selected={evt => selectIntegration(evt.detail)}
{schema}
@ -174,6 +178,7 @@
/>
{/each}
</div>
{/if}
</Layout>
</ModalContent>
</Modal>